After a brutal beatdown by CNN legal analyst Sunny Hostin on “The Situation Room” with Wolf Blitzer Monday, Don Lemon returned to the show yesterday to defend his claim that the cellphone video of South Carolina high school resource officer Ben Fields manhandling a female student didn’t necessarily constitute excessive force.

In the 24 hours between Lemon’s appearances, the New York Daily News learned Fields—nicknamed “The Incredible Hulk” by students—is a powerlifter and strength coach for the Spring Valley High School football team. Though acknowledging these revelations, Lemon didn’t backtrack, saying he still doesn’t want to “rush to judgement.”

Hostin once again joined the debate, arguing that the additional “context” has not changed her mind on the legal question of “whether or not this officer used excessive or unreasonable force in arresting this young girl.”

“I don’t know what other evidence one would need to make any sort of different conclusion,” Hostin said. “I think it’s very clear that this officer used force that was unnecessary and excessive.”
